Stories about bird flu seem to be spreading through the world's media almost as fast as the virus itself is travelling across the globe.

Hardly a day goes by without more dire warnings that countless millions of people will succumb if a serious outbreak takes hold.

Yesterday, the UAE also banned bird imports from Greece.

With interest at fever pitch, it makes you wonder if exaggerated fears are being spread about the virus.

Gulf News took to the streets to test the knowledge levels of Dubai residents about bird flu.

Mashod Povan Kulthal, 37, an Indian sales assistant, said he thought about 250 people had died from bird flu more than four times the actual figure …
